During a Twitter Space event, Musk reviewed the release and defined that the rocket had cleared the release tower and reached supersonic velocity earlier than encountering a problem 27 seconds into the flight. A kinetic event, in all likelihood resulting from concrete debris, broke 3 of the engines. However, Musk stated that this was nonetheless a successful release in lots of respects.
One of the foremost takeaways from the release is that SpaceX will want to take off quicker in subsequent time. The company selected a slower takeoff velocity for the primary release. However, quicker takeoff speeds mixed with a metal plate release pad machine will help save you from a "rock tornado" just like the one which came about in the course of the preceding release. The metal plate release pad machine might be a sandwich with water in between, and the water spray will push water upwards like a large shower. The water strain will exceed the rocket strain, protecting the metal plate from harm.
Interestingly, the SpaceX group did now no longer assume to dig a hollow in the course of the release. The erosion of the sturdy fondage concrete after the hold-down half-energy, take a look at, indicated that the concrete might close through one full-energy release. However, the bottom layer of sand below the concrete compressed and failed first, causing the concrete to crack and break. Gases entered and broke the cement, inflicting harm that became seen within the recordings taken in the course of the release.
Despite those setbacks, Musk and his group are assured that the Starship is a dependable layout with the right engine isolation. Isolated engines wherein one engine failure does now no longer reason different engines to fail is a sturdy layout, and SpaceX is now running on approaches to, in addition, enhance the rocket's performance.
One location of problem is the flame course that caused avionics getting broken. The engine disasters accompanied the flame course to harm key avionics, and the SpaceX group is now running on approaches to mitigate this risk.
Looking ahead, Musk places the probability of achieving orbit at 30% for the following release, with an 80% danger of fulfillment through the give up of 2023. SpaceX expects to spend $2 billion on Starship investment this year, highlighting the enterprise's dedication to creating this challenge and fulfillment.
